OP the bearing and the well are the turntable. Take it apart clean everything out and up. Polish everything with really REALLY fine steal wool and then polishing compound. CLEAN, CLEAN, CLEAN, then get a good oil. I use Rislone or a good gun oil and a black velvet or sapphire bearing.. Whop-te-do, Amigo... 10.00 dollars usd at the most.. Just get a tube and listen to the bearing base. IF it's noisy, it's noisy.. A long thin tune up screwdriver or a Stethoscope is even better. THINK....
Now if you want to see the failure take a few high res 12 mp or better macro pics.. of the old bearing.. A mag glass or good eyes..
